THE LAND THAT TIME FORGOT ΤΗΕ CRYSTAL CAVES OF ABACO

Prepare to be amazed! This advice from Brian Kakuk as he lowers his NERD 2 in front of his mask, pops his loop into his mouth, and submerges into the crystal-clear water of Dan’s Cave entrance. The morning sunlight filters through the variety of ferns growing around the freshwater lens of the opening. As one of the three authorized guides for the famous crystal caves of Abaco, Brian has dedicated years to exploring, mapping, and bringing attention to these breathtaking places. And rightfully so, these caves are one of the most amazing wonders, not only cave diving, but of the world.

I swiftly turn around and follow him in one of my favourite places on this planet, if not my favourite. Living on the neighbouring island of Grand Bahama has allowed me to come over and visit very often, but I can never tire of the beauty of these unique caves, and I keep coming back for more.

There are four cave systems in the same area, Dan’s Cave, Ralph’s Cave, Nancy’s Cave, and Sawmill sink, located under a six-square-mile (15km2) pine forest in South Abaco, Northern Bahamas.

Currently, Dan’s cave is the longest underwater cave in The Bahamas. It attracts divers from all over the world with its beauty, crystal clear water, and incredible formations, from small helictites to giant columns.

The Bahamas are a plateau mainly composed of a rock known as limestone. Limestone is the stratification of calcium carbonate and marine sediments moved by currents, storms, and water flow, which have become a permeable rock over hundreds of thousands to millions of years.

The sea level around The Bahamas has been affected by the melting and freezing of the polar caps. The oceans have been as much as 20 feet (6m) higher and 400 feet (120m) lower than their current depth.
